As far as I can see, Arcane Shot > everything but Chimera in terms of damage output on my MM hunter, especially with the 15% damage bonus. The crits are strikingly larger than Steady Shot or Aimed Shot, the amount of points to buff its damage are relatively minimal
|
Those three points that buff arcane shot could be used some where else. To justify the use of those points for Arcane, you need to evaluate the DPS difference of not placing those points in other talents.
|
Sure, we want to stack armor penetration, but Arcane shot negates all that need as it deals spell based damage (not sure, but may even be boosted by spell damage buffs).
|
Correct me if I am wrong, but I thought MM hunters don't want to stack armor pen since it doesn't affect Chimera or Serpent sting?
|
I'm fast with my switches, I do the hawk for every Chimera, and even on Patchwerk against better geared rogues (and skilled players), I was able to out damage them all by a considerable sum (that's with Windfury and Feral crit bonuses for the rogue).
|
If the rogue had the Feral Crit bonus, you had it too.
|
I fail to see the actual bonus of sacrificing so many points into Ferocity, however. BM hunters use their pets for considerable gains, I get it...but the 20% bonus damage requires 5 points...5 points that I see being better used elsewhere in the MM tree (especially as I gear up.)
|
Where specifically and why?
|
Finally, remember that % scales to damage. 20% on a pet that does 350 - 400 DPS (my cat currently) is only 80 damage.
|
From what I have heard, Marks pets do 15-20% of the total damage. Let's say a MM hunter achieves 5k DPS on a fight. That means the pet will do anywhere from 750 to 1000 dps.
|
5% tracking bonus on the approximate 1300 - 1500 average is only a net gain of 5-15 DPS. Considering that a MM hunter's pet is made of glass, that extra 15 situational DPS I feel is unwarranted (considering on non-pet friendly fights you're actually taking a 65 DPS bath.)
|
How is a MM hunter's Pet made of glass? If you go into the BM tree to pick up Aspect Mastery, you have grabbed most of the pet survival (and revive) talents a BM hunter will have.
